What is the lifespan of a central bearded dragon?

The average is 10-12 years - but there are exceptions.

What is the Scientific name for the Bearded Dragons?

Bearded dragons are in the family pogona but the most common bearded dragon in captivity worldwide is the Central Bearded Dragon; pogona vitticeps.
